Poly(2,5-di(3′,7′-dimethyloctyl)phenylene-1,4-ethynylene)
Poly(2,5-di(3′,7′-dimethyloctyl)phenylene-1,4-ethynylene) (CAS: 211809-71-1) is a conjugated polymer belonging to the poly(phenylene ethynylene) (PPE) family. It is known for its light-emitting properties, making it a valuable material in organic electronics. This polymer exhibits solubility in common organic solvents like toluene and chlorinated solvents, facilitating its processing for various advanced applications.

Organic Light-Emitting Diodes (OLEDs)
This polymer serves as an active layer in OLED devices, contributing to light emission. Its tunable electronic properties allow for colour control in displays and lighting applications.
Polymer Light-Emitting Diodes (PLEDs)
As a key component in PLEDs, it enables the fabrication of flexible and large-area lighting solutions. Its solution-processable nature simplifies manufacturing processes.
Materials Science Research
Its unique photophysical and electronic characteristics make it a subject of study in materials science, particularly in the development of novel optoelectronic materials.
Organic Electronics
Used in various organic electronic devices, including sensors and transistors, where its semiconducting properties are beneficial for charge transport and light interaction.
